How does the climate in Hatchechubbee, AL, affect boat storage choices and preparation?

Hatchechubbee experiences a humid subtropical climate with hot, humid summers and mild winters. Summer heat and humidity can lead to mold, mildew, and UV damage, making covered or indoor storage advisable to protect upholstery and electronics. Winters are generally mild but can occasionally drop below freezing, so winterizing your boat—draining water lines, adding antifreeze, and stabilizing fuel—is recommended even if you opt for outdoor storage. Additionally, frequent summer thunderstorms mean securing your boat against wind and rain is essential, so covered storage or quality tarps are beneficial.

Are there any local regulations or permits required for storing a boat in Hatchechubbee, AL?

Hatchechubbee, being an unincorporated community in Russell County, follows county regulations. Generally, no specific permits are required for storing a boat on private property if it's not obstructing rights-of-way. However, if using a commercial storage facility, ensure it complies with county zoning laws. For long-term storage, especially outdoors, check that your boat is not considered an 'abandoned vehicle' under local ordinances. It's also important to maintain current registration and insurance, as Alabama law requires boats to be registered if used on public waters, even during storage.

What security measures should I look for in a boat storage facility in Hatchechubbee, AL?

Given Hatchechubbee's rural setting, security can vary. Look for facilities with gated access, surveillance cameras, and adequate lighting. Some local storage providers may offer on-site management or periodic checks, but these are less common. For added peace of mind, consider facilities with individual locks for each storage space and ask about their policy on after-hours access. Since the area has low crime rates but is remote, investing in a storage unit with robust locks and possibly an alarm system for high-value boats is advisable. Always verify the facility's insurance coverage and whether it includes protection for stored boats.
